Building a house in India is a systematic process that involves multiple technical and planning stages. Each stage has a specific role in ensuring the safety, durability, functionality, and aesthetics of the structure. From laying the foundation to completing the final finishing work, every step must be executed in the correct sequence with proper supervision.
Understanding the complete construction process helps homeowners monitor progress, avoid mistakes, and ensure quality work at every stage.

Once the layout is marked, excavation is carried out for the foundation.
What happens in this stage:
Key consideration:
Soil type and load-bearing capacity determine excavation depth and foundation design.
The foundation is the most critical part of the entire building structure.
Steps involved:
Importance:
A strong foundation ensures stability, prevents settlement issues, and supports the entire load of the building.
The plinth is the portion between the foundation and ground floor.
Activities include:
Purpose:
The plinth protects the structure from moisture and improves structural stability.
This stage forms the skeleton of the house.
Work includes:
Importance:
The RCC frame carries the entire structural load and ensures earthquake resistance and strength.
